A default judgment is a legal ruling that ends the litigation in favor of a plaintiff as a result of a defendant‘s failure to respond to a complaint. Should Plaintiff obtain a default judgment, the Court could grant Plaintiff some or all of the relief requested in the Complaint. Defendants could even be determined to be liable to pay money damages to Plaintiff. If Defendants do not participate in the lawsuit now, they would likely waive their right to raise factual or legal defenses that they may have to Plaintiff‘s claims.
